read-tree: explicitly disallow prefixes with a leading '/'
Exit with an error if a prefix provided to `git read-tree --prefix` begins with '/'. In most cases, prefixes like this result in an "invalid path" error; however, the repository root would be interpreted as valid when specified as '--prefix=/'. This is due to leniency around trailing directory separators on prefixes (e.g., allowing both '--prefix=my-dir' and '--prefix=my-dir/') - the '/' in the prefix is actually the *trailing* slash, although it could be misinterpreted as a *leading* slash. To remove the confusing repo root-as-'/' case and make it clear that prefixes should not begin with '/', exit with an error if the first character of the provided prefix is '/'.
